Age of Empires Dev Ensemble Speaks Out on Studio Closure, Microsoft, and the Cancelled Halo MMO

Nov 17, 2008 8:00am CST tags: Ensemble Studios, Halo MMO [Cancelled], Halo Wars, Microsoft
It's the developer behind Age of Empires, one of the most successful videogame franchises of all time. It's a financial success, with its flagship franchise recording sales of over 20 million copies.

The company's latest title, Halo Wars, is a console RTS based on the hugely popular shooter series. By all accounts, this was a studio poised to conquer new territory with its dependable design and a popular property.

Which is why it was so confusing when owner Microsoft announced its intention to close Ensemble Studios following the completion of Halo Wars.

Recently I sat down to talk with Ensemble director of technology Dave Pottinger, who quickly echoed that confusion by saying Microsoft's decision "honestly doesn't make a lot of sense."

In our conversation, we touched on how the announcement of the studio closure affected the team, where the staff is moving on to, and what this means for the future of both Halo Wars and Age of Empires. Pottinger also shed a little more light on Ensemble's cancelled Halo MMO, while revealing that a reorganized Microsoft scrapped the title after it had already been green-lit. ... Read more

Halo MMO Unveiled as Cancelled Ensemble Project

Sep 23, 2008 12:10pm CST tags: Halo MMO [Cancelled], Ensemble Studios
The almost-closed Ensemble Studios is at work on a Halo-themed strategy game, but at one point there was also an MMO set in the Halo universe in the works.

The game was not cancelled recently, as the game was a prototype worked on at the studio from 2006 to 2007 according to the story-breakers at Gamasutra. Ensemble was known to be working on console games and MMOs in 2006 but no details were announced at the time.

A screenshot gallery has emerged of the prototype, showing concept art of locations, characters and monsters that resembled--but were not acknowledged--parts of the Halo universe. In-game mock-ups of the prototype appeared to borrow more than a few elements from Blizzard's monolithic MMO World of Warcraft.

The screenshot gallery, posted as a Flickr gallery by game blog Gone is Gone, is reproduced on Shacknews with concept art as well.
